Chip123 科技應用創新平台
標題:
NCVerilog + Debussy 使用方法
[打印本頁]
作者:
greatsky
時間:
2007-3-2 07:41 PM
標題:
NCVerilog + Debussy 使用方法
想問一下 NCVerilog + Debussy 有沒有相關的資料能提供參考?
9 [( \) e X% ` m6 I
1 r0 M+ t& t0 l+ x0 o9 O: z( C6 n
最近工作環境從 Quartus II 轉移至 workstation上
! |' s) J) w6 \: ~" ]6 x
還在摸所Linux的環境中(有用過只是不熟悉而已)
$ u3 b0 ^6 I: U/ z7 k1 X
我能在workstation下編寫程式 跟compiler
3 e' H" B. Q2 U/ S9 U& W. d: _3 r
可是該如何做simulation?
9 \9 e5 U! I; T, ^9 Y5 b9 j' k' u
. K& W$ E: Z- y" s
我設計一簡單全加器及testbench 兩者都已編譯好
* \8 O% r8 a3 B# G- m* P! `
要怎麼simulation卻不知道 ...
# N, n8 Y2 g- Q+ s+ G9 J z* S
至於Debussy看波形是大概知道怎麼使用
9 b4 f e9 @: b' `. G! R
有搭配exceed在 x window下觀看
! w6 S; L% i$ ^/ i+ ^* A3 n
; r+ v4 f# j+ ?' Q C
另外一個問題是若要做一個patten可以反覆的餵data 這樣子主要的流程是什麼呢?
8 X: R# @; K; ^5 Z
據我知道的是先自己做好一些task不過要怎麼讓它能反覆測試呢?
6 d2 s. W$ o+ I% J* v
% O+ u! {: p ?: z S9 X2 ~
希望瞭解的大大能幫我解說一下
作者:
tommywgt
時間:
2007-3-2 08:10 PM
之前也用過這二個東東, 不過好久沒用了, 我建議去找CIC的上課講義來看會不會好一些呢?
2 `" K. Y" N2 j+ z+ v
# E1 G/ M! z- {& \/ o* \0 ^) ^
那個test pattern只要寫一個clk再拿這個clk去驅動一個always block就好了, 重點是在這個always block內你要持續給資料
作者:
greatsky
時間:
2007-3-5 10:26 AM
後來我自己是有找到一個 Debussy 的相關教學
6 w# @ P% r4 [! h, p6 t, h# Z
在文章最後也有附上幾個連結,應該對於想瞭解人有一些幫助
- l0 ]% }$ W( f! v: c8 z
有興趣及有需要的人可以參考看看
Y4 x5 W1 W/ e+ R2 u7 l7 C5 p
http://home.educities.edu.tw/oldfriend/page55.htm#2.
作者:
sakho
時間:
2007-3-5 11:50 PM
怎麼simulation?
1 g b* T( H/ v c3 j+ a/ r/ d
我通常都是下這樣的指令
. G7 |" [, R" C; i4 A3 S- T7 i F
ncverilog -f verilog.f +access+r +......之類的
: K/ i+ m0 r3 R# z4 |
其中-f verilog.f
: H8 ?5 U' a6 D A8 h) z( v
是可以在.f檔中加入自已要compiler的檔 EX: top.v core.v mod1.v mod2.v...
% x7 t% d' s4 o$ b
+access +r 是對文件的存取權
9 Z: _! L$ m: r7 n
而......的話
/ S$ ]: S Z" q: M1 j8 G) s
也可以針對你在bench中的描述而下 EX: +rd_mode +wr_mode ....
; z# |' u8 z0 h( S3 F2 y b* h" V
: p0 p" N; |- d( u$ n
當然也可以這樣下
5 a" B, W% \& \- w$ V: j* g) H) H
ncverilog top.v core.v mod1.v mod2.v +access+r +rd_mode
0 M. I) S5 C3 ?9 W, c: a
% Y9 d5 b% G6 c# _5 s5 j
不過別忘了若需要用debussy來看waveform
( I5 h' R8 w6 u6 I) J
需要加dump的指令喲
" L! D, H, L5 V% G$ M
這個就給你一個作業~~上網查吧~~~
6 r0 P8 a& F5 r3 j: K
, [, \, p- q/ [5 T1 o- j9 R0 m
[
本帖最後由 sakho 於 2007-3-5 11:52 PM 編輯
]
作者:
fayfay521
時間:
2007-4-20 08:53 AM
这个东西也困扰我很久了噢.
! N1 Y2 e! g4 F5 ]
看ncverilog的英文文挡,都要晕了.
歡迎光臨 Chip123 科技應用創新平台 (http://chip123.com/)
Powered by Discuz! X3.2